I did this model in the first year of my degree doing Character Creation and technical effects at the Uni of Hertfordshire. The brief was to create a character out of a household object. This came to mind and it just seemed like a nice idea. It didn't take very long to make. The spatula part was cut out of a piece of acrylic plastic. I used a heat gun to gently heat the plastic which allowed me to bend it into the appropriate position. The face, hands and feet were sculpted out of sculpey and then glued into place. The arms and legs were made with sturdy armature wire and secured into place with milliput. The clothing was made from a bit of black material i had left over from another project.Hope you like it!
